The Origin of the Replica
The Haithabu pendant reminds us of its name to a significant place of Danish Vikings from the early Middle Ages. The settlement on the Baltic Sea was known then as an important trading center and as the main transshipment point for goods on their way from Scandinavia to Western Europe. In the 9th-11th century AD, at least 1,000 people lived permanently near present-day Schleswig. The village and its harbor were abandoned about nine centuries ago and are considered today an essential archaeological monument in Schleswig-Holstein.

In the original granulated pieces, small gold beads and fine wires were soldered onto the surface in delicate work. Our replica of the Haithabu amulet, on the other hand, is cast in one piece. Additionally, objects in the fine granule technique of the so-called Terslev style are by far among the most impressive jewelry works of the Viking era. From the second half of the 10th century onwards, they appear throughout the Baltic Sea region and illustrate the increasing influence of Christianity, visible also in finds from the island of Hiddensee in the same design style.
